Bindu Sethi

 

Bindu, who has over two decades’ experience in advertising and marketing, lives and breathes brand strategies. Penetration, consumption, growth percentages, category revival and brand choices rule her life.

 

The 90s saw Bindu at JWT go from Account Planning Manager to Senior VP and National Planning Director. She built key brand properties that fuelled consumption like “Mummy I’m hungry” and “Just two minutes”.Pitting Sunrise against Bru and KitKat against Cadbury’s Dairy Milk, enabled these challenger brands to carve out their rightful place in the market.

 

From relaunching Red Label; winning Motorola, Pizza Hut, Indian Army, Reebok, Rayban; consolidating Nestle and Pepsi; re-examining Pears, Ford Ikon, and Wills; and devising growth strategies for Horlicks, it’s been an evolutionary journey. Her advertising career has been enriched with her four year stint at Hindustan Unilever in India and across the APAC region. There her work spanned hair care and health brands, with the responsibility of reviving Clinic Plus and Sunsilk. 

 

Somewhere along the way, Bindu also conceptualized, created and ran a 12 bedroom lodge on the lakes of Bhimtal, commanding premium pricing and entertaining a plethora of famous people.Most importantly, her contagious passion for the business of brands has infected many a planner that she has mentored and groomed.
